Steps To Unblock Someone On Snapchat
Unblocking someone on Snapchat is a straightforward process. By following these steps, we can quickly restore connections and resolve any accidental or intentional blocks.
Accessing Your Snapchat Settings
- Open the Snapchat app on our smartphone and ensure we’re signed in.
- Tap our Bitmoji or profile icon in the top-left corner to reach the profile page.
- On the profile page, select the gear icon in the top-right corner to access Settings.
Once in Settings, we’re ready to navigate to the blocked list.
Navigating To The Blocked List
- Scroll down on the Settings menu until we locate the ‘Account Actions’ section.
- Select the ‘Blocked’ option under this section to pull up the list of all blocked users.
This brings up every user we’ve blocked, making it easy to find the specific person we want to reconnect with.
- Look for the person’s username in the blocked list.
- Tap on their name and confirm the action to unblock them.
By unblocking their account, they’ll regain access to interact with us, and we can re-establish the connection.

Troubleshooting Common Issues
Sometimes unblocking someone on Snapchat doesn’t go as smoothly as planned. Here are solutions to two common issues users encounter during the process.
User Not Found On Blocked List
If the username isn’t visible under the ‘Blocked’ list, it’s possible the person deleted their account or blocked you in return. Confirm this by searching for their username in the search bar. If their profile doesn’t appear, it likely indicates these actions. For further clarity, check from a different account, or request mutual friends to verify the status of their account or activity.
Unable To Locate Blocked Settings
If the ‘Blocked’ option isn’t appearing in the Settings menu, ensure the Snapchat app is updated to the latest version. Outdated versions may lack proper functionality. Visit your profile, tap the gear icon to access Settings, and scroll to ‘Account Actions.’ If problems persist, consider logging out and back in or reinstalling the app. This often resets app settings and resolves access issues to blocked controls.

Can I reconnect with someone after unblocking them?
Yes, after unblocking someone, you can reconnect by sending them a friend request. Note that unblocking does not automatically restore the connection; additional steps may be needed.

Does unblocking someone restore old chats?
Unblocking someone does not restore old chats. Depending on Snapchat’s storage policies, previous friendships or chat histories may not reappear after unblocking.
Can someone tell if I blocked and unblocked them?
Snapchat does not notify users when they are blocked or unblocked. However, the person may notice changes, such as disappearing from their friends list or being re-added later.
